Public bug reported:

[EMAIL PROTECTED] ~ $ LANG=C sudo apt-get remove llvm
Reading package lists... Done
Building dependency tree       
Reading state information... Done
The following packages were automatically installed and are no longer required:
  llvm
Use 'apt-get autoremove' to remove them.
The following packages will be REMOVED:
  llvm
0 upgraded, 0 newly installed, 1 to remove and 1 not upgraded.
Need to get 0B of archives.
After unpacking 68.5MB disk space will be freed.
Do you want to continue [Y/n]? y
(Reading database ... 113853 files and directories currently installed.)
Removing llvm ...
update-binfmts: unknown argument 'llvm' 
dpkg: error processing llvm (--remove):
 subprocess pre-removal script returned error exit status 2
Errors were encountered while processing:
 llvm
E: Sub-process /usr/bin/dpkg returned an error code (1)
